Output 58f3200d1aa6b623704fa6f719564a1d2e2cc2d0f2d240a4c7aea01e4160bd18:0

value
81671761
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 901a8043560138143095582a1af04335396e0a0b OP_EQUALVERIFY OP_CHECKSIG
address
1E8x3wwYhfweKL4s24CcrVsYkVaUzA8A5h
transaction
58f3200d1aa6b623704fa6f719564a1d2e2cc2d0f2d240a4c7aea01e4160bd18
spent
true